Green Hydrogen Technology:
Green hydrogen is produced through electrolysis, using renewable energy sources such as wind, solar, or hydroelectric power. It offers the advantage of being entirely emissions-free, as the electrolysis process does not generate carbon emissions. Regions with abundant renewable energy resources, such as solar or wind, are well-suited for green hydrogen production. These regions can leverage their renewable potential to produce green hydrogen at scale, contributing to decarbonization efforts.
